I have troubleshooted a 4 doors freezer cabinet 1 1/2 Hp compressor R404A ,cap tube system .Condensing unit on top of the freezer cabinet . Discharge line from compressor go down to the drain pan ( drain pan is under the freezer cabinet and full of water , steam come out from the water ). After that the discharge line from drain pan back to the condenser .Before capillary tube it is a filter drier .
My client told me that the evaporator very fast block with ice and not cold .I get the data as below ( i use Eliwell digital temperature control to take all the temperature reading and inside the cabinet had no product )
Evap air in temp : -4°C
Evap air out temp : -
Saturated suction temp (SST) :-27°C (17psig)
Suction line temp at evap outlet : -3°C (wrap with
insulation )
Cond air in temp :+29°C
Cond air out temp :+33°C
Saturated condensing temp : No service valve
Liquid line temp at condenser output : +30°C
Evaporator coil surface : Almost full of ice
Can i say the system is less of refrigerant because the superheat or Evaporator TD too high ! At the end of troubleshooting , i realized that ,the bottom of the cabinet ( inside the cabinet ) has 2 inches high of water .
